The 天涯社区 Local Development Plan Preferred Strategy
Published: 22/09/2017
The 天涯社区 Local Development Plan (LDP) has reached a milestone stage in
its development following a focus on the initial engagement and participation
stages of plan preparation as set out by Welsh Government LDP Regulations. This
work has been brought together to form the Preferred Strategy for the LDP.
Prior to this, the Council has carried out a number of consultation and
engagement processes relating to the Key Messages of the Plan and the Strategic
Options, complemented by significant community engagement.
The LDP provides the framework 天涯社区 for land use planning in the county
up to the year 2030. It will shape 天涯社区鈥檚 future physically and
environmentally, and influence it economically and socially responding to the
needs of a growing population and regionally important economy, but it must do
this in a way that ensures that the well-being of its communities is maintained
and the impacts of the development and use of land are managed sustainably.
